Service Design

Introduction In Colombia there are many problems related to the agriculture production, some of them are related with the violence, others with the method of production or the way the products are transported from one place to another, there are plague problems and weather problems. All these difficulties are already big obstacles to large companies that are involved in these field, but they are bigger problems to the small producers that don’t know another way of life, or another way of working. The true is that a great percentage of these small producer to even achieve the minimum salary every month, because they are not able to pay the price of transport or they cannot compete with bigger companies. All these difficulties have forced them to migrate to the cities and they have generated unemployment and poverty. “Campo a la Carta� is a Campaign/service to support small peasant, its purpose is centered in generating an economic support trough the consumer community and to encourage restaurants to augment the demand of products to these producers. The project is based in establishing a sale of aromatic seedling produced by the farmers in different restaurants around the city. These seedlings have a seal that certifies that these

products are Organic and low resource peasants produced. In return the costumers would find information about how to cultivate these products in their homes. In the restaurants and in the web the costumers would be also able to find instructions and recommendations about the uses they could give to these plants, Another important feature about the project is that the costumer would be able to see where is his money going through the website and also establish communication with the other members of the community.

Salchicha al Parque Concept Who doesn´t recalls a meeting in the park with friends? Everything that sorround us, acquires a cultural meaning according to the use that we give it. “Salchicha al Parque”, was born from the idea to become a place where the friends can meet. For this project, we propouse to use the aesthetic and cultural features that parks have. The place is intended to give a pleasant experience to customers with good service, product quality, and fun spaces, for family and friends. About the project One of the most important concept, was the reuse of different material that can give to the space a “park” identity but add a new experience to the costumers. In addition, the chosen colors it had to be vivid, to draw attention of the clients.

Second, an important part of the project is to generate a relationship between customers and the brand, making it visible in differents touch points throughout the space. The distribution of the space is carefully planned to make it easier for the workers to provide a fast a good service. Touch Points This project handles multiple components related to the field of design, from communication design to manufacture of temporary spaces. A stand of 145 m2 made to the “Corporación Autónoma Regional de Boyacá CORPOBOYACÁ”, which was exhibited in Corferias, the largest exhibition showcase of Colombia and one of the most important in South America. The space consists of three different environments, which outlined three important projects for the Corporation, enveloping the user in different experiences according to the project in which it is located. In addition each project manages computer graphics and information design that allows the user to properly understand each one of them. The time to build the space lasted 1.5 days, however the design of the graphic pieces was a longer process, involving the client and the user simultaneously to generate a greater understanding of the content.
